Buying Couches For Sale

A couch is the centerpiece of many living and family rooms. It can be a perfect place to watch a show or curl to read an e-book.

Before making a couch purchase think about the size and style. A high-quality sofa will last an extended period of time. Find a frame that is constructed of kiln dried hardwood instead of particleboard or plastic.

What You Need to Know Before You Get Started

Couches can be expensive and big pieces of furniture. If you do not like them or think they won't work in your space it might be difficult to return them. Many buyers prefer to look at their options in person prior to purchasing a couch. However, there are also many online alternatives that allow you to purchase a couch without seeing it. The best choice for your home is a matter of careful analysis to narrow down choices of upholstery and to find the best frame and suspension system.

Upholstery fabric and cushions are re-usable, but a good couch must have a sturdy inner frame to support it. Good couches are made of dried and kiln-dried hardwoods like oak, beech or Ash. The wood should be joined by interlocking methods, such as mortise and tenon or dovetail. Examine the couch from the inside to see if the frame is sturdy and stable or shaky, which could be a sign of poor construction.

The type of fabric you select will depend on the use that the couch will be used for. If you plan to host guests, a material that is more durable and able to resist spills and stains might be the best choice. A durable easy-to-clean fabric is more important for families with pets or children. A tightly knit fabric is more resistant to sagging than loosely upholstered ones. A rub count of 50,000 to 150,000 is common for durable fabrics.

Consider the features you value most when choosing the best sofa. Some sofas include cupholders, reclining chairs, covered covers that can be changed and other options for customization. If you frequently move think about a sofa that is modular that can be reconfigured to fit different areas.

Make sure to ensure that the legs aren't screwed onto the frame, instead, they are a part of it. This will stop the couch from swaying over time. Also, make sure the couch can fit through doorways and other tight spots in your home prior to purchasing it. This step can be made simpler by using the tape measure.

Styles to Consider

A sofa is a must in almost every living room. It's one of the most important pieces. It's where families can watch movies or relax with a good book or catch up on the latest binge-worthy TV shows. It's the first spot that children go to when they get home from school, and it's where guests gather with family members to chat. The right sofa for your space is essential therefore you should think about how much seating you need, what style is the best, and where it should go in the room.

There are many different types of couches for sale. Some couches are designed to be comfortable, and others feature unique designs or new features. For instance, you might require a sofa that allows the seat and back to recline in a separate manner so you can sit back and relax while watching television. Or, you could prefer a modern leather sectional which can be expanded to accommodate guests as well as additional seats for entertaining.

Another factor to consider is the sofa's fabric and color, that can impact its appearance and feel. For instance, you might prefer a fabric that is stain-resistant and easy to clean and is perfect for families with small children. Other fabrics, such as velvet, are soft and are a popular choice high-end sofas. The frame material can also influence the cost and durability of the couch. Kiln-dried wood is the most durable, however it is also more expensive than other choices.

Sofas are available in many different styles and colors. This makes it simple to find the right one for your home. When you are choosing a fabric you should always test it to determine its durability and how it'll hold to the demands of daily use. Think about whether you prefer a classic design with a sophisticated tufting or a modern design with sleek lines and clean forms.

When you are looking for a sofa, bear in mind that some retailers provide convenient delivery with white gloves for a fee. In this instance, a delivery team will bring the furniture into your home and set it up. You can also opt for the standard delivery option which is more affordable however requires you to move the furniture yourself. Before you purchase, ask the seller about their return and shipping policies if you're not sure the best option for you.
